RE: Bobby Bowden - quo vadis - 08-08-2021 07:08 AM

(08-08-2021 06:35 AM)Hokie Mark Wrote:  That don't make coaches like him any more. 01-swc

Yes, the last of his generation. Those teams he put together from the late 1980s to 2000 were amazing.

Over that 14 year span, FSU went 152 - 19 and won 10 BCS-level bowl games and 2 national titles.

Really, the only thing that separated Bowden from Nick Saban's run with Alabama is record in national title games. In games that effectively were such, he was 2-3.

And not only did he win at a prodigious rate, his teams were exciting as well. He helped make college football even more fun.
